What Is Predictive Customer Engagement?
Predictive customer engagement is the process of using historical customer data, behavioral analysis, and artificial intelligence to anticipate future customer actions and recommend proactive engagement strategies.
Rather than waiting for customers to request assistance or make purchasing decisions, predictive CRM systems identify patterns that suggest future needs, allowing organizations to respond at the most appropriate time.
Modern predictive engagement combines multiple technologies, including:
- Artificial intelligence
- Machine learning
- Predictive analytics
- Customer data platforms
- Workflow automation
- Cloud computing
- Business intelligence
- Behavioral analytics
Together, these technologies enable businesses to create timely and personalized customer experiences.

Predictive Lead Engagement
Sales teams often receive hundreds or thousands of potential opportunities.
Predictive CRM systems evaluate lead quality using multiple variables, including:
- Engagement frequency
- Company characteristics
- Historical buying behavior
- Product interest
- Previous conversations
- Sales activity
Qualified opportunities receive higher priority, helping sales representatives focus on prospects most likely to convert.

Customer Health Monitoring
Customer health scores help organizations evaluate relationship strength.
Predictive CRM platforms monitor indicators including:
- Product adoption
- Usage consistency
- Support requests
- Customer satisfaction
- Renewal likelihood
- Engagement frequency
When health indicators decline, customer success teams receive alerts that encourage proactive outreach.

Reducing Customer Churn
Customer retention is often more cost-effective than acquiring new customers.
CRM systems identify warning signs such as:
- Reduced product usage
- Delayed responses
- Declining engagement
- Increased support requests
- Negative customer feedback
Predictive alerts enable organizations to resolve concerns before customers consider alternative providers.

Data Quality as the Foundation
Reliable predictions require reliable data.
Organizations should regularly:
- Remove duplicate records
- Verify customer information
- Standardize data formats
- Archive inactive accounts
- Review account ownership
- Update communication histories
Clean CRM data significantly improves predictive accuracy.
